The card read "1 version updates" while upload said "skipping 1 already done". Both were right. Recon on the live site shows the update DID apply — the version cell reads "English first edition Year: 2012" and its radio is checked — but BGG's XML collection export still reports that collid with no version, even on a forced refresh. diff reads the API, so it re-queued finished work; the log correctly refused it. Nothing to fix in the flow: the pipeline card now counts PENDING jobs (queue rows minus what the log completed) for both to_add and to_update, reports outstanding failures rather than every failure ever logged, and when everything queued is already applied it says so and names the cause. Documented under "BGG's collection export lags the site" so the next person doesn't chase it as a bug.
